What is Ini1530API_9X.dll?

A DLL (Dynamic Link Library) file is a type of file that contains code and data that can be used by multiple programs at the same time. Instead of having the same code and data stored in multiple places, a DLL file allows programs to share the same resources. The Ini1530API_9X.dll file is specifically related to the software INI_OTBV610, and it plays a crucial role in the functionality of this software.

It provides essential functions and resources that the INI_OTBV610 software needs to operate, making it an important component for the proper functioning of the software. Without Ini1530API_9X.dll, the INI_OTBV610 software may not be able to perform certain functions or may not even work at all. Therefore, this DLL file is vital in ensuring that the INI_OTBV610 software can run smoothly and efficiently on a computer system.

DLL files, despite their significant role in system functionality, can sometimes trigger system error messages. The subsequent list features some the most common DLL error messages that users may encounter.

  • The file Ini1530API_9X.dll is missing: This suggests that a DLL file required for certain functionalities is not available in your system. This could have occurred due to manual deletion, system restore, or a recent software uninstallation.
  • Cannot register Ini1530API_9X.dll: The message means that the operating system failed to register the DLL file. This can happen if there are file permission issues, if the DLL file is missing or misplaced, or if there's an issue with the Registry.
  • Ini1530API_9X.dll not found: This indicates that the application you're trying to run is looking for a specific DLL file that it can't locate. This could be due to the DLL file being missing, corrupted, or incorrectly installed.
  • Ini1530API_9X.dll Access Violation: The error signifies that an operation attempted to access a protected portion of memory associated with the Ini1530API_9X.dll. This could happen due to improper coding, software incompatibilities, or memory-related issues.
  • Ini1530API_9X.dll could not be loaded: This error signifies that the system encountered an issue while trying to load the DLL file. Possible reasons include the DLL being missing, the presence of an outdated version, or conflicts with other DLL files in the system.

Run a System File Checker (SFC) to Fix the Ini1530API_9X.dll Error

Run a System File Checker (SFC) to Fix the Ini1530API_9X.dll Error Thumbnail
Difficulty
Expert
Steps
7
Time Required
10 minutes
Sections
3
Description

In this guide, we will fix Ini1530API_9X.dll errors by scanning Windows system files.

Step 1: Open Command Prompt

Step 1: Open Command Prompt Thumbnail
  1. Press the Windows key.

  2. Type Command Prompt in the search bar.

  3.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.

Step 2: Run SFC Scan

Step 2: Run SFC Scan Thumbnail
  1. In the Command Prompt window, type sfc /scannow and press Enter.

  2. Allow the System File Checker to scan your system for errors.

Step 3: Review Results and Repair Errors

Step 3: Review Results and Repair Errors Thumbnail
  1. Review the scan results once completed.

  2. Follow the on-screen instructions to repair any errors found.
